How much does it cost to rent an apartment in Savage?
Bedroom | Average Rent | Cheapest Rent | Highest Rent |
---|---|---|---|
Savage Studio Apartments with Washer/Dryer | $1,392 | $1,050 | $1,550 |
Savage 1 Bedroom Apartments with Washer/Dryer | $1,555 | $995 | $5,025 |
Savage 2 Bedroom Apartments with Washer/Dryer | $2,026 | $1,125 | $6,103 |
Savage 3 Bedroom Apartments with Washer/Dryer | $2,125 | $1,628 | $2,740 |
Savage 4 Bedroom Apartments with Washer/Dryer | $3,073 | $2,499 | $3,495 |

Getting Around Savage, MN
Walk Score®
38 / 100
Car-Dependent
Most errands require a car
Bike Score®
48 / 100
Somewhat Bikeable
Minimal bike infrastructure
Transit Score®
1 / 100
Minimal Transit
It may be possible to get on a bus
